How to open eToro Wallet?
To access the eToro wallet, users must have an account on this exchange. Here are the four steps users need to take to open an eToro wallet:
1 – Open an account on eToro
2 – Verify your account
3 – Top up your eToro account
4 – Open eToro wallet
Here are detailed instructions on what to do:
1 – Open an account on eToro
Opening an account on eToro is the first necessary step to accessing your wallet. Users need to visit the eToro website, then click on the “Join Now” button. After that, you will need to enter some basic personal information such as username, password, email address. Also, the user needs to read and accept the general terms of use of this exchange.

You can also register on eToro with your Google account or Facebook account.
2 – Verify your account
After creating an account, new users need to complete a more detailed profile. Users also need to answer a series of questions to add personal information. In addition, you also need to answer questions related to the level of trading knowledge.
After completing the personal profile addition process, you can begin the account verification process. This process will include two steps.
The first is to verify the entered phone number. The system will send an SMS to the device containing the registered phone number
As a second step, you need to verify your account by uploading two identity documents:
1. A valid identity document
2. Document showing the address of the place of residence. For example, electricity, water, internet bills (except mobile phone bills) for a period of fewer than three months. The tenancy agreement will also be an acceptable document.

You will find the section to upload these documents in the personal area.
Using the eToro wallet requires an account validated by the broker’s team. To find out if your account is authenticated, you need to go to your profile. The green checkmark next to your nickname confirms that the account is definitely authenticated
3 – Make the first deposit to the account
If you want to buy cryptocurrencies through eToro and then transfer them to the eToro wallet, you must make the first deposit on the trading platform. This step is straightforward. On the website’s homepage, users need to press the blue “Deposit” button displayed at the bottom of the page. Then the following window will open:

Next, the user will have to choose several factors:
Deposit Amount: at eToro, the first deposit must be greater than or equal to $200, or any other equivalent for accepted currencies
The platform accepts payments in euros (EUR), US dollars (USD), Australian dollars (AUD), or even in British pounds (GBP). But for currencies other than US dollars, the user will incur a currency conversion fee. This fee is more or less dependent on the user’s currency as the base currency. And these fees are expressed in pips.
Deposit methods: eToro accepts a variety of payment methods. For example is bank transfer, top-up via debit or credit card, Paypal, and Sofort. Other payment methods like Skrill or Neteller are available but only from the second deposit.
4 – Open the eToro Wallet
The eToro wallet will allow you to transfer digital assets from the eToro platform to this wallet. Access to the wallet via mobile download app. You will then have to enter your eToro account details and ensure it’s authenticated.
How to transfer your crypto to your wallet?
As we have seen, the eToro wallet allows the transfer of cryptocurrencies purchased on the platform of the same name. Only cryptocurrencies traded with a leverage of 1 can be transferred to the wallet. With leverage more significant than 1, then you are trading CFDs. Users can transfer only the underlying assets to the eToro wallet.
The procedure to transfer assets to the wallet is quite simple:
1 – Download the eToro wallet app to your phone or tablet. Then link it to the eToro account.
2 – Go to the eToro platform and go to the “Wallet” tab to transfer one or more cryptocurrencies
3 – Click on the cryptocurrency you want to transfer to your wallet, then click “Transfer to the wallet.”
After this step, you will be able to preview a summary of the transaction made, such as the number of cryptocurrencies transferred and the associated costs. These fees include platform fees as well as blockchain fees. The remittance address is also indicated. As shown in the image below:

Good to know: When purchasing cryptocurrencies with a credit card on this platform, you will need to wait 180 days after purchase before you can transfer the digital assets to your wallet. The reason for the long wait is to make sure that your card is not being used illegally. Therefore, we recommend using a bank transfer to transfer funds to your eToro account. The procedure will be faster.
Please note that you also cannot send funds from the eToro wallet to the eToro platform.
